A. Shop drawings: Indicate assembly, unit dimensions,
weight loading, required clearances, construction
details, eld connection details, electrical
characteristics and connection requirements.
B. Product data:
1. Provide literature that indicates dimensions,
weights, capacities, ratings, and electrical
characteristics and connection requirements.
2. Provide data on lter media, lter performance,
lter assembly, and lter frames.
3. Provide computer generated fan curves with
specied operating point clearly plotted.
C. Manufacturers must clearly dene any exceptions
made to plans and specications. Any deviations in
layout, arrangement, or eciency shall be submitted
to the consulting engineer prior to bid date.
Acceptance of deviation (s) from specications shall
be in the form of written approval from the consulting
engineer.

A. Manufacturer: company specializing in
manufacturing the products specied in this section
with minimum ve years documented experience,
who issues complete catalog data on total product.
B. Certify packaged rooftop performance in accordance
with AHRI 340/360 standards
C. Product energy eciency compliant with ASHRAE
90.1 minimum energy eciency requirements
D. Startup must be done by trained personnel
experienced with rooftop equipment.
E. Do not operate units for any purpose, temporary
or permanent, until ductwork is clean, lters and
remote controls are in place, bearings lubricated,
and manufacturers’ installation instructions have
been followed.
